  • Any artworks that are sent to you unframed, require a little extra care until they are placed in a frame. Particularly pencil drawings or prints.

    Paintings

    If you have purchased a painted artwork, there is not much you need to do. It will arrive to you in a protective wrap inside a travel safe box. All you need to do is unpack it and hang it straight on the wall. Whether it is framed or unframed.

    If you cannot hang it straight away, be sure to keep it in its packaging somewhere safe, until it is hung.

    Drawings and prints

    These art works are often sent unframed. Meaning they will be sent in a tissue paper wrap inside a postage tube.

    If you need to store the artwork for a while, leave it in the packaging it was sent to you in. Take it to be framed in this packaging. Your framer will be best to handle it from there. If you have already discarded the packaging, keep the artwork flat in a plastic packet out of reach.

    Do not touch the art itself. This can cause smudging and softening of the illustrative finish. All original pencil artworks are finished with a clear permanent fixative or varnish, but to be safe, it is best not to touch.

    Prints are a little more robust. But err on the side of caution.

    General care

    For all artworks, your aim is to prevent the artwork from being crinkled and the overall quality from being altered. Touch them minimally, keep out of direct sunlight and away from wet, damp areas.
